Output 18dd28d9ac842dd0fd6fe0d85bc5bfb1c13540efb5bd6f5629f5f9f66aae653a:0

value
580705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4808ada77c5283ce5ed774fb745e026fd742b6bf OP_EQUAL
address
38FtyLVnr3wFAnLABXiitKqoYLUHVmpPsB
transaction
18dd28d9ac842dd0fd6fe0d85bc5bfb1c13540efb5bd6f5629f5f9f66aae653a
spent
true